How Gift for Life works
Gift for Life items are practical gifts you buy for poor people overseas on behalf of a loved one or friend. For instance, if you buy a goat, your loved one receives a personalised card telling them that you have bought that item on their behalf for a poor family overseas.

When you order your Gift for Life, a card is sent to you so you can write a personal message in it before giving it to a loved one. The card shows them what you have bought on their behalf but not the cost.

TEAR Fund will send a tax receipt to the buyer of the gift at the end of the financial year, so they can claim a tax rebate. TEAR Fund will then send the money to the overseas project and where it is used to buy the item you have selected.
